25767- Shiraz Persian Hand-weaved Authentic/Traditional Nomadic/Tribal / Size: 9'9" x 6'6"/297cm x 198cm Horse Blanket during the reign of ShahNR: 25767Location: Shiraz Size: 9'9" x 6'6" 297cm x 198cmCountry: Iran Base: CottonPile: Wool SHIRAZDetails: Shiraz carpets are hand knotted on ground looms by the nomadic and semi nomadic peoples living on the Fars tableland. The warp and weft of these carpets are wool except for some types knotted by semi nomadic people who use cotton.
